About Dane S. Nimako
Dr. Dane Nimako has been working in primary care in Seattle since completing his medical training in his hometown of Minneapolis, MN. His last name originates from Ghana, Africa. He approaches care with a coaching mindset, often exploring how things like nutrition, physical activity, sleep, relationships, and stress, all play a role in our health. And he would love to pull back the curtain to show you how the health care system works. He promises no miracle drugs or quick fixes, just a listening ear, a calculating mind, and a compassionate heart.
